Guatemala: Gender equity and disaster risk reduction

18 Feb 2010, Guatamalan Times, the

A second regional meeting, organized by CEPREDENAC and sponsored by the Disaster Prevention Fund, Spain and SICA, was held this week in Guatemala City, with the aim of building an agenda for ethnic and gender equity in disaster risk reduction in Central America...
